mawe

导航

java读取properties中文乱码

      你的properties没有经过任何转码,而是用的系统的码,

这时你假设你从properties文件中取出的中文或是英文的字符串放到message里

用如下的这一句就可以吧message转换成gb2312字符

message=new String(message.getBytes(System.getProperty("file.encoding")),"gb2312");

希望能帮到你。。。

posted on 2012-09-20 18:07  ma1076492641  阅读(425)  评论(0编辑  收藏  举报